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ll send a team to your property to assess the damage and create a customized plan. This includes identifying the source of the leak, assessing the extent of the damage, and creating a plan to restore your insulation.
Step 2: Equipment Setup and Drying
We’ll set up specialized equipment to dry and restore your insulation. This includes industrial fans, dehumidifiers, and other equipment designed to remove excess moisture and prevent mold growth.
Step 3: Insulation Removal and Replacement
We’ll remove any damaged insulation and replace it with new material. This is a crucial step in preventing future problems and ensuring your home is safe and healthy.
Step 4: Final Inspection and Cleaning
We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ure the job is complete and your home is safe. We’ll also clean up any debris and leave your property in better shape than when we arrived.

Insulation Water Damage Restoration Cost In South Lyon, MI
The cost of insulation water damage restoration var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in South Lyon, MI. Here are some estimated price ranges for common scenarios: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Small leak in a single room |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the type of insulation used. |
| Major flood in multiple rooms | $5,000 – $20,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of insulation used, and the extent of the damage. |
| Hidden water damage (e.g. Behind walls) | $2,000 – $10,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of insulation used, and the difficulty of access. |
| Insulation damage due to animal infestation | $1,500 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of insulation used, and the number of animals involved. |
| Insulation damage due to fire | $3,000 – $15,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of insulation used, and the extent of the damage. |
| Insulation damage due to storm damage | $2,500 – $10,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of insulation used, and the extent of the damage. |
